Job Overview

Principal Technology Engineer – Workplace Technology, Field Agencies.

You will advance the Guardian Workplace, Communications and Collaboration capabilities and platforms for our Agencies & Producers partners, delivering an integrated and AI-enabled workplace experience that enables the field to connect, collaborate, and transact seamlessly. As a field advocate, you will ensure agency/field can connect & transact more seamlessly by leveraging Guardian approved technologies.

Your core responsibilities include defining the overall workplace architecture for field partners, soliciting feedback from home office and field/agencies partners, identifying gaps, collaborating on solutions with technology owners, securing stakeholder buy‑in, implementing new capabilities, and driving adoption. You will partner with messaging, workplace, help desk, cybersecurity, and other supporting field technology teams to prioritize and enhance field workplace and AI tools, maximize the capabilities Guardian already has access to, and champion the implementation of AI technologies (e.g., copilots, meeting summarization, productivity tools) across the workplace.

You will facilitate feedback from field members, identify trends, influence vendors, pursue continuous improvements, research new technologies to improve efficiency and security of the Windows collaboration environment, and collaborate with technical leads to develop cloud and mobile platform solutions. You will manage technology field requests, maintain an approved list of requests, oversee key agency technology tools such as Storefront and email branding, assist the cyber lead with CDM setups, and maintain architectural runway by creating vision and roadmaps for Guardian teams.
